** ,在复杂的支付交易环境中,订单状态不一致可能导致资金损失与用户体验下降,本文针对三方支付系统的订单状态修正问题,提出了一套从混乱到精准的实战策略,通过分析常见状态冲突场景(如支付成功但系统未回调、网络超时导致状态滞后等),结合实时对账、异步补偿及人工复核机制,构建了多层修正体系,关键步骤包括:1)日志溯源与差异比对,快速定位异常订单;2)基于事务一致性的自动补偿流程,减少人工干预;3)动态阈值监控,预防高频错误,实践表明,该策略将订单状态同步准确率提升至99.9%,有效降低客诉率,为支付系统的高可靠性提供了可复用的解决方案。
在现代电子商务和金融交易中,三方支付系统(如支付宝、微信支付、银联等)已成为资金流转的核心枢纽,由于网络延迟、系统故障、银行对账差异等原因,订单状态不一致的问题时有发生,如何高效、准确地修正订单状态,确保交易数据的可靠性,成为支付系统设计与运维的关键挑战。

本文将深入探讨三方支付系统订单状态修正的策略,结合实际场景分析常见问题,并提供优化方案。
订单状态不一致的典型场景
在支付流程中,订单状态通常包括:待支付、支付中、支付成功、支付失败、已退款、部分退款、已关闭等,以下是一些常见的状态不一致问题:
- 支付成功但订单未更新:用户已完成支付,但由于回调通知丢失或处理失败,系统仍显示“待支付”。
- 重复支付:因网络超时,用户重复提交支付请求,导致同一订单多次扣款。
- 支付失败但已扣款:银行已扣款,但因支付网关返回超时,系统误判为失败。
- 对账差异:支付平台与商户系统的交易记录不一致,例如金额、状态不匹配。
这些问题轻则影响用户体验,重则导致资金损失或法律纠纷,因此必须建立完善的修正机制。
订单状态修正的核心策略
(1)主动查询补单机制
由于支付回调可能丢失,系统应具备主动查询第三方支付平台的能力,定期检查长时间未更新的订单状态。
- 对超过5分钟仍处于“支付中”的订单,发起主动查询。
- 采用指数退避策略(如1分钟、5分钟、30分钟)逐步增加查询频率,避免对支付平台造成压力。
适用场景:适用于高并发支付系统,尤其是网络环境不稳定的情况。
(2)异步对账系统
每日定时从支付平台拉取对账单,与本地订单库比对,修正差异数据,具体步骤包括:
- 下载对账单:按日期、商户号等条件获取支付平台的交易明细。
- 数据匹配:以订单号、交易流水号、金额为关键字段进行比对。
- 差异处理:
- 本地缺失的记录:补单并通知业务系统。
- 金额不一致的记录:触发人工审核或自动冲正。
优势:覆盖性强,能发现回调遗漏的问题。
(3)分布式事务与最终一致性
在微服务架构下,支付系统与订单系统可能分属不同服务,需通过分布式事务(如TCC、SAGA)或消息队列(如RocketMQ、Kafka)确保状态同步。
- TCC模式(Try-Confirm-Cancel):
- Try阶段:预占库存,生成订单(状态为“待支付”)。
- Confirm阶段:支付成功后更新订单状态。
- Cancel阶段:支付失败后回滚资源。
- 消息队列补偿:支付成功后发送MQ消息,若消费失败则通过死信队列重试。
适用场景:适用于高一致性要求的业务,如金融、电商等。
(4)人工审核与自动化修正结合
对于无法自动处理的异常(如银行掉单、重复支付),需提供人工干预入口:
- 运营后台:支持按订单号、用户ID查询并手动修正状态。
- 自动化工单:系统检测到异常后生成工单,由风控团队处理。
技术实现优化建议
(1)幂等性设计
所有支付接口和回调处理必须支持幂等,避免重复执行导致数据混乱。
- 支付请求携带唯一ID(如订单号+时间戳)。
- 数据库通过唯一索引或乐观锁防止重复更新。
(2)状态机模式
使用状态机(如Spring StateMachine)管理订单生命周期,明确状态流转规则:
待支付 → 支付中 → 支付成功/失败 支付成功 → 退款中 → 已退款 支付失败 → 已关闭
好处:避免非法状态跃迁(如“已退款”不能回到“支付成功”)。
(3)日志与监控
- 全链路日志追踪(如ELK、SkyWalking),便于排查问题。
- 实时监控支付成功率、回调延迟等指标,设置告警阈值。
行业案例对比
策略 | 支付宝 | 微信支付 | 银联 |
---|---|---|---|
补单机制 | 主动查询+异步通知重试 | 定时任务对账 | 银行端对账文件比对 |
分布式事务 | TCC模式 | 本地消息表 | 两阶段提交(2PC) |
人工干预 | 商户平台支持手动补单 | 需联系客服处理 | 提供差错处理接口 |
订单状态修正是支付系统稳定性的最后一道防线,通过主动查询、异步对账、分布式事务、幂等设计等策略,可以最大限度减少状态不一致问题,在实际应用中,需根据业务规模、技术架构选择合适的方案,并辅以监控和人工审核,确保万无一失。
未来趋势:随着AI技术的发展,智能对账和自动化修正将成为主流,进一步降低人工干预成本。
本文链接:https://www.ncwmj.com/news/6678.html